Interface Isolation Group Configuration
4 min
show port isolate group show port isolate group \[command] show port isolate group \[group id group id ] \[purpose] view the configured interface isolation group information \[parameter] parameter description group id interface isolation group id, range 1 128 \[view] system view \[use cases] sonic# show port isolate group group id 1 + + + + \| group id | interface | mode | +============+============+========+ \| 1 | ethernet1 | l2 | \| | ethernet2 | | \| | ethernet3 | | + + + + port isolate group port isolate group \[command] port isolate group group id no port isolate group group id \[purpose] create interface isolation groups \[parameter] parameter description group id interface isolation group id, range 1 128 \[view] system configuration view \[usage scenario] the isolation feature refers to isolating and forwarding broadcast, multicast, and unicast packets among interfaces within the same isolation group when combined with other business functions, it can implement a more secure network architecture and greatly reduce the occurrence of broadcast storms \[use cases] sonic(config)# port isolate group 1 port isolate port isolate \[command] port isolate group id no port isolate group id \[purpose] enables layer 2 broadcast isolation of the interface \[view] interface view \[use cases] sonic(config)# port isolate group 1 sonic(config)# port group ethernet 1 10 sonic(config port group 1 10)# port isolate 1
